The Most Beautiful in Nigeria 2014 is…Iheoma Nnadi (Miss Akwa Ibom)

 We love you Anna Ebiere Banner, but there’s a new beauty queen in town.


Yesterday Friday 18th July 2014, the Most Beautiful Girl in Nigeria finale went down in Bayelsa. And the winner is Iheoma Nnadi representing Miss Akwa Ibom.


 She will represent Nigeria at the Miss World pageantry, gets a brand new car and a grand prize of N3million.


The road to the 2014 MBGN has been both tasking and entertaining, the girls were taught various activities on how to properly present themselves for the finale.

 The hosts of the evening – IK Osakioduwa and Yvonne “Vixen” Ekwere were both hilarious and stylish. IK was dapper in a dark navy tuxedo blazer, a white shirt, a black bow tie and black pants, while Yvonne sizzled in a white dress as well as a one-shoulder embellished blue chiffon dress with an alluring train.

The judges of the night included actress Osas Ighodaro, ex MBGN Sylvia Nduka, and former Mr Nigeria Bryan Okwara.

 Entertainment was provided by different artistes including Patoranking, Seyi Shay, Yeka Onka, Timi Dakolo

Top 4 – Miss Abuja (4th Runner-Up), Miss Osun (3rd Runner Up) Miss Kwara (MBGN Tourism), Miss Edo (Miss Universe)







Top 5 – Miss Edo, Miss Kwara, Miss Osun, Miss Akwa Ibom, Miss Abuja

Top 15 – Miss Plateau, Miss Bayelsa, Miss Kogi, Miss Ondo, Miss Adamawa, Miss Delta, Miss Abuja, Miss Kano, Miss Edo, Miss Imo, Miss Anambra, Miss Lagos, Miss Kwara, Miss Osun, Miss Akwa Ibom.
